The document summarizes three proposals for revising the MBA curriculum at ZGCC: - Ferns' proposal cuts all core courses to 1.5 credits to free up more elective space and allow students more flexibility. - Hessel's finance proposal outlines a fixed core of 4.5 credits plus a flexible core of 16.5-21 credits determined by students. It allows for single or dual majors. - Martell's proposal is not described but is presented alongside the other two for comparison.
